About the Committee

The Adult Learners and Student Parents Advisory Committee reports to the Office of Student Affairs and includes faculty, staff, and student members from across the Twin Cities Campuses. The committee was formed to assess the needs of student parents and non-traditional aged undergraduate students (25 years of age and older), as well as the University climate for these two student populations. Based on its findings, the Committee will share recommendations for enhancing the University’s capacity for serving these students. On such report about Committee Recommendations for Strategic Positioning was authored by Don Opitz in April of 2005.

The committee acknowledges financial support from a grant provided by the Office for University Women
